## Tuning: Date Localization

When Dovetail Ledger renders timestamps for the Kestrelport region, locale detection falls back to the tenant default if the browser hint is missing. Be careful: the fallback cache TTL interacts with the format-resolution retries, and an aggressive TTL during a failover can pin every user to the wrong calendar system for hours. Adjust these values only in pairs, and verify against the locale smoke suite before rollout. The constants currently in production are listed below.

tuning constants:
THRESHOLDS = {
    "kelix": 280,
    "druvan": 756,
    "oliael": 399,
}

**Release checklist — broker upgrade (Quillbrook stack)**

- Confirm Hollowpine broker upgraded from 3.2 to 4.0 on all three nodes before the gateway rollout.
- Verify dual-protocol mode stays enabled until every consumer in the Tarnfield cluster reconnects; legacy framing drops in 4.1.
- Check dead-letter queue depth is zero post-migration. Nonzero means the retry shim misfired — roll back, don't patch forward.
- Smoke test via the synthetic publisher, ten minutes minimum.

Sign-off requires the token from the staging run, pasted below.

build token for kaweg-tagag: htk6_c63a6b

Ticket #: open. Site: Fennick House, Level 2 media wing. Requestor: L&D team. Contractors from Osprey Visuals booked to fit acoustic panels and lighting rig in Studio B ahead of the training-video shoot. Access window: Tuesday–Thursday, 08:00–17:00. Loading via rear dock only; no equipment through the atrium. Studio door is on the secured corridor past the edit suites. Contractors must sign in at the service desk each morning and wear hi-vis in the dock area. Use the door code below for the corridor entrance.

staff pass of kajop-kawef = bdg-I-25